The Effect of Recycled Fibers on the Ecological Washing Performance of Denim Fabrics

摘要
In this study, denim fabrics were produced with yarns obtained from cotton fibers (CO), recycled cotton fibers (r-CO), recycled Tencell fibers (r-Tencell) and recycled polyester (r-PET). Enzyme washing process was applied on these fabrics. A full factorial design was used to study simultaneously the effect of recycled fibers percentage in the fabric, enzyme type, enzyme concentration, treatment time and pumice stone dosage. The tear strength of treated fabrics was measured. The main goal of this work is to keep loss in fabric tear strength within tolerable limits (>2500 cN). The response surface methodology (RSM) and desirability functions were employed to obtain simultaneous optimum input parameters and to determine critical process for each composition.
